Legacy Pricing Uplift — Restricted (Managers)

For the incoming director: legacy customers on the Fennick plans have not seen an increase since migration to Orbane. Approved uplift: 8%, effective Q4. Notices drafted; 90-day clause applies. Exceptions list held by Commercial — do not expand it. Expected revenue gain offsets the Dalwick contract loss. Keep messaging consistent across branches. The broader plan this supports is noted below.

management briefing: Headcount on the Belix team goes from 60 to 93 by the end of November. Gross margin on Belix came in at 23 percent against a plan of 47 percent.

Subject: DR drill — checkout load test, Thursday

Hi plugin authors,

This Thursday we'll run our quarterly disaster-recovery drill on the Cartwheel checkout flow, pushing synthetic load through the payment sandbox. Expect brief latency spikes; your plugins should retry gracefully. No action needed unless your hooks fail. To restore sandbox credentials afterward, use the recovery passphrase below.

unlock words, fafog-yagap: julvan-rusix-rusdor-quenath-drumir-wenir-sileth-julael-aldion-julael-frador-giliel-tameth-ulador

### Checklist Item 14 — Pickwright Optimizer Canary Verification

Before approving, confirm the Pickwright pick-list optimizer passed the full canary suite in the Harrowfield staging warehouse simulation, including the cold-aisle edge cases added last sprint. Verify route-cost regressions stay under 0.5% against the Baseline-Q harness, and that the fallback to the legacy sorter engages cleanly when the solver times out. Reviewer sign-off requires matching the deployed artifact against the token recorded below.

trace token, bagag-kawep: htk6_d2d45a

# Heads up for release: the Splitpane diff viewer chokes on files past a
# few hundred thousand lines unless we chunk aggressively. These knobs
# control chunk size, the syntax-highlight cutoff, and when we fall back
# to plain-text mode. They were tuned on the big Orrin fixtures, so bump
# with care. Current settings follow.

tuning constants:
RATE_LIMITS = {
    "wenwyn": 5,
    "druael": 1,
}